Youths rescued after getting stranded

The Coastguard and RNLI were called into action last week after two teenagers had to be rescued from the rocks off Swanpool Beach after they became stranded.

Falmouth Coastguard called out the inshore lifeboat last Tuesday to help the two marooned youths, who were also being assisted by two coastguard cliff rescue teams.

The cliff rescue team had already located the casualties and they guided the lifeboat onto their position.

Gerry said: “Because of the swell, the lifeboat crew were experiencing a little difficulty in getting the lifeboat in close enough to the casualties to effect the rescue - so they landed one of the crew members onto the rocks who then prepared the casualties for their rescue, fitting them with inflated lifejackets.”

One by one the pair were passed into the lifeboat and returned to the lifeboat station to recover, arriving at 7:46pm.

The teenagers had suffered no injuries so once they had recovered from their ordeal they were sent on their way.
